Abstract:
A ۱۰-week feeding experiment was conducted to evaluate the effects of feeding level, energy and protein maintenance requirement of rainbow trout, Oncorhynchus mykiss, fingerling (۵.۶۵±۰.۴۵cm; ۱.۴۲±۰.۲۵g) by feeding casein-gelatin based purified diet (۴۵% CP; ۳.۶۷ kcal g-۱ GE) at six feeding levels from ۲ to ۷% of BW/day in two equal meals, at ۰۸۰۰ and ۱۷۰۰ h, in triplicate, with ۲۰ fish per trough equipped with continuous water flow-through system water (۶۰L volume). Maximum live weight gain, best feed conversion ratio (FCR), best specific growth rate (SGR) and highest protein efficiency ratio (PER) were reported in fish fed ۴-۵% BW day-۱. However, quadratic regression analysis for weight gain, FCR, PER, protein retention efficiency and energy retention efficiency data indicated the break-points occurred at ۵.۳۳, ۴.۵۰, ۴.۴۸, ۴.۶۳ and ۴.۷۴% BW day-۱, respectively. Body composition also produced significant (p<۰.۰۵) differences with respect to each feeding level, maximum protein, lowest moisture and intermediate fat contents were reported at ۴-۵% feeding levels. Protein and energy retention values also produced significant (p<۰.۰۵) differences among each feeding level with maximum values were reported at ۵% feeding level. Based on the results, it is recommended that feeding in the range of ۴.۶ to ۵.۳% BW day-۱, corresponding to ۲.۰۷-۲.۳۹g protein and ۱۶.۸۸-۱۹.۴۵ kcal energy g۱۰۰g-۱ of the diet day-۱ is optimum for the growth and efficient feed utilization of rainbow trout, while ۲-۳% feeding levels (۰.۹۰-۱.۳۵g protein and ۷.۳۴-۱۱.۰۱ kcal energy) suggests that these amounts approximate the maintenance requirement of fish.
